Bogus Web Sites This website has both real and hoax sites ready for comparison: : http://www.library.ucla.edu/college/help/hoax/evlinfo1.htm terry ************** I do a presentation to our 7th graders about website selection and evaluation. After I talk about the various aspects of website evaluation I pretend we are doing a research project on Mars and we evaluate three sites as a group. We look at one that is inaccurate, one accurate, one irrelevant (I talk about how easily one gets distracted while doing homework!): http://www.idiotica.com/cranium/encyclopedia/content/mars.htm http://solarsystem.nasa.gov/planets/profile.cfm?Object=Mars http://www.mars.com/global/Global+Brands/Snackfood/Mars.htm Hope this helps - Cathy ************* Which is the real site for Mankato, Minnesota? http://city-mankato.us or http://www.ci.mankato.mn.us These two sites will give you much to discuss.
